Q: Is 12,141,681 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 12,141,681 is a composite number.

Why is 12,141,681 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 12,141,681 can be evenly divided by 1 3 223 669 18,149 54,447 4,047,227 and 12,141,681, with no remainder.

Since 12,141,681 cannot be divided by just 1 and 12,141,681, it is a composite number.
